On moving in day, do we need to be there at a certain time or can we turn up whenever on that day (25th) ?
Original post by Ronhaar
On moving in day, do we need to be there at a certain time or can we turn up whenever on that day (25th) ?


Hi Ronhaar,

You should be getting more info from the accommodation team soon on where to park and when. However each student is given a short time slot for a parking space, depending on which halls they are in, so they can park near their halls of residence and unload their car (with the help of the fresher reps of course!)

I was also wondering whether we are able to bring mini fridges into our rooms? And are we able to hang posters on the walls?
Original post by Ronhaar
Thank you.
I was also wondering whether we are able to bring mini fridges into our rooms? And are we able to hang posters on the walls?


Hi Ronhaar,

Unfortunately mini fridges are not allowed (because of safety and ecological reasons), however if you need a fridge for medical reasons let the accommodation team know and they will provide a fridge for you.

You will have a notice board in your room, which you are more than welcome to use for hanging posters up. However if you decide to hang some posters on the wall, there is the risk you may get some money taken out of your deposit for any marks or paint taken off the wall. Just so you are warned.
